Type
ORACLE
Validation date
2023-11-20 22: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04971,
    "usd": 0.05438
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000164294A4B025E4CA65176A4CB1528FE18A28AAE5A23E4287396EE879081DE9605

Previous signature

A7574598182F502CF29D8B95603BDF7D1678F1E3B29947C517EB50F55A355F84621BD38E76A868AA7FDF99381AA45247BE1990098FED67D9DCF2D3DEF6EFF109

Origin signature

304502206199AB5C7D8C7C4064EAFA1042FD17DE9C8ED4B90F2FD45414BCE8210F77640D022100DB92DDDCB6F59A7AA02CA22E069BDBE72D3A42AAD6DC75345C3CA295E37251A9

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

000B3143006A7279CA59487DFF7D8C33F5F88D980DF73092A103DD685DA4BE05E8

Coordinator signature

0607751DAFFECD5712655E5E53D8820D77DD80B9C45E7A27D3F011ED8E909F036370BC58EE004BE77181FC8966A14C6CEE5FB4B3DD2FBD6D9B57DB861389CD03

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

D803C5F5B9D66C41D42F3D4EBE51B532642B5EA6567619528DA3B8ADA25BEF03210957723390A1EEE2120418E7469CD1CB62C88A2CD75A0A894A969B12043E0C

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

57D9FF9F83F4E5459DA0FCBCD2F8DA9F43DBBED462E37474345F9C883039B4A889AF443EB71D9434622DBA8BF1A770700497AEF9B602DFF7B5940E969DE0C20C